  4. Motorcycle Mama's Avatar
    You should contact them and ask if tethering is included in their BlackBerry Data Plans. Many carriers charge an additional fee for tethering.

    Also, tethering is set up on the computer through BlackBerry Desktop Manager (or an alternate software). It's no set up through the "Manage Connections" function on the device.
